Stapled trans-anal rectal resection (STARR) for the surgical treatment of obstructed defecation syndrome associated with rectocele and rectal intussusception
Obstructed defecation syndrome (ODS) is one of the most widespread clinical problems which frequently affect middle -aged females.There is a new surgical technique called stapled trans-anal rectal resection, (STARR) which makes it possible to remove the anorectal mucosa circumferential and reinforce the anterior anorectal junction wall with the use of a circular stapler.This surgical technique dev...
